Water Quality in Princeton, IN
1 water system serving 10,875 people
City Overview
Average lead detection across Princeton water systems is 2.0 ppb (Low). The EPA action level is 15 ppb.
Violation Summary
| Total violations on record | 37 |
| Health-based violations | 5 |
| Lead action level violations | 0 |
| Open (unresolved) violations | 0 |

What is the water quality in Princeton, Indiana?
Princeton has 1 public water system serving approximately 10,875 people. The average lead level across sampled systems is 2.0 ppb. There are 37 total violations on record.
Does Princeton have lead in the water?
EPA monitoring data shows an average lead detection of 2.0 ppb across Princeton's water systems. The EPA action level is 15 ppb. No lead action level violations are currently reported.
